Epidermal growth factor receptor mutations in small cell lung cancer: a brief report.
Journal of thoracic oncology : official publication of the International Association for the Study of Lung Cancer - 1 Jan 2011
Shiao Tsu-Hui, Chang Yih-Leong, Yu Chong-Jen, Chang Yeun-Chung, Hsu Ya-Chieh, Chang Shih-Han, Shih Jin-Yuan, Yang Pan-Chyr
Abstract excerpt
INTRODUCTION: Knowledge about the current status of the epidermal growth factor receptor (EGFR) has resulted in an improvement in the treatment of non-small cell lung cancer. In contrast, small cell lung cancer (SCLC) continues to frustrate clinicians with its tendency toward early metastasis and chemotherapy resistance.
